The 2008 Wayne Beal 36 Express is a downeast fishing boat built from fiberglass with a 13-foot beam. Powered by a single 565-horsepower Caterpillar diesel engine, it combines working capability with comfortable accommodations for extended cruising.
The boat features a full tackle station with graphite outriggers, swivel rod holders, and a rocket launcher for serious fishing. The cockpit includes a dedicated station, and a fish hold preserves the catch. Access to the water is convenient via a transom door, while a bowthruster aids maneuvering in close quarters.
Below deck, the single cabin and head provide overnight accommodations. The boat is outfitted with complete electronics and practical systems including a dripless shaft, an oil change system, and a vacuum flush head. A wet keel design offers structural strength, and the full equipment package reflects a ready-to-fish build.
